Output e707e0bd7f78dfdfd4c7228b8a2294080e4e16b0fc921159ad0e6295300a392e:0

value
190000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ab0a42670d6dc1c499e98c44ddf7429b2df2dd47 OP_EQUAL
address
3HHPmBUDCAUBF9kxrRz2FYA9c1otH4ABhW
transaction
e707e0bd7f78dfdfd4c7228b8a2294080e4e16b0fc921159ad0e6295300a392e
confirmations
274028
spent
true